  1. Just be cautious of them.

    If you over tighten them you will strip the nut. They area soft alloy.

    Also if you take your wheels off regularly re think buying these.

    As the alloy is soft and everytime you tighten them up your stretching the thread in the nut.

    ( I used to work for a wheel and tyre store. Have seen what happens to these nuts on a regular basis.)

  6. As stated.

    RB25 Turbo, with RB20 Actuator. RB25 actuators only run 6 or 7psi. RB20 run 10psi standard.

    FMIC would be ideal.

    Full exhaust. Split front/ dump pipe.

    Remapped ECU.

    GTR Fuel pump or I believe an Bosch 040 would be fine.

    Good working coilpacks.

    Electronic boost controller if you want more boost.

    I had all this on my old R32 4dr and I was making 190rwkw on i think it was 16psi boost.

    I did those mods 4 yrs ago. I believe it is still going around with the same mods. So i must of done something right.

  7. Nope.

    But you will find it can handle more dish as the NA 32 4dr's had shit house tiny brakes.

    I'd upgrade brakes to the Type M items which are the R33 brakes.

    Then if you had enough cash do the 5 stud hub conversion and then the world is your oyster.

    I had 17 x 8 +18 on the front and 17 x 9 +24 on my old 4dr.

    But as nisskid has stated you can go wider and lower offsets.

  8. Buy something from SA.

    Will only need to have the rego papers taken to Trans SA and do a change over with your name.

    If you buy anything from another state all ( YES ALL) MODIFICATIONS will need to e taken back to stock to pass ID inspection. All Skylines/ Silvia's and some other Imports are now being targeted. They know most area's to hide items.

    I was at regency last week with a customers 34 and the inspector wanted to know what was modified on it. Luckily it was a stock as a rock R34 4dr NA Auto. No one in there right mind would mod a shopping cart.

    The inspector was up under the dash feeling for wires and other toys where other people have tried to hide alot of there turbo timers and other crap like that.

    Buy a local car. No inspection needed.

    Drive. Have fun and enjoy your new R34.
